As flu season approaches, it’s time for parents to revisit the essential lesson of hand hygiene. Yet, convincing kids to prioritize cleanliness can be a challenge, especially since they often don’t grasp the concept of germs—and let’s be honest, kids can be pretty messy.
Enter an engaging experiment that serves as a visual reminder for everyone, young and old, about the necessity of washing hands.
A viral post by a social media user named Jamie Foster featured three slices of bread, illustrating why hand-washing is crucial. The simplicity and brilliance of the demonstration quickly caught on.
The Experiment Steps
In her post, Jamie outlined the steps: “First, put on a glove and place one slice of bread in a bag labeled ‘controlled.’ Next, wash your hands thoroughly and place another slice in a bag labeled ‘clean.’ Finally, pass the last slice around the room for all the kids to touch, and then bag that one as ‘dirty.’”
The results are eye-opening. Jamie emphasizes, “You’ll see how the bread changes over time, showcasing the impact of germs. This is a fantastic way to teach kids the importance of washing their hands!”
After seeing the results, who wouldn’t reach for the antibacterial soap? Yikes! It’s an effective method for illustrating to young ones why they should wash their hands after using the restroom, before eating, and whenever they feel the need.
Why Hand Hygiene Matters
Hand hygiene is one of the simplest yet most effective ways to prevent disease transmission. Kids, however, can’t see germs, and our repeated pleas for them to scrub their hands often fade into the background noise of daily life. That’s why this bread experiment is a brilliant approach—it provides a tangible visual that helps kids understand why washing their hands is vital for staying healthy, especially during flu season.
